一个索引导致查询缓慢
发表于:2025-11-06 作者:千家信息网编辑
千家信息网最后更新 2025年11月06日,一、环境centos 6.7 、oracle 11.2,表根据日期按月分区二、测试1、查询表存在索引ind_1(org_id,visit_date,visit_no,patient_id)执行查询语句
千家信息网最后更新 2025年11月06日一个索引导致查询缓慢
一、环境
centos 6.7 、oracle 11.2,表根据日期按月分区
二、测试
1、查询表存在索引ind_1(org_id,visit_date,visit_no,patient_id)
执行查询语句
执行计划如下:
查询总计时间大约:2分40秒左右。
2、删除索引ind_1(org_id,visit_date,visit_no,patient_id)
drop index ind_1;
执行查询语句
执行计划如下:
查询总计时间大约:9秒左右
总结:当表存在索引时,测试1则使用表的索引,导致查询时间达到2分40秒左右,当删除表的索引后,测试2根据表分区查询,时间只有9秒左右。
疑问:把上面的测试语句改成not exists时,在数据库中执行语句时没有使用索引,查询时间只有几秒左右,当把查询语句放到java+mybatis框架后,查询则使用了表的索引,查询时间达到3分钟左右,不明白??求遇到过的大侠解释下。谢谢
查询
索引
时间
语句
测试
只有
大侠
数据
数据库
日期
查询表
框架
环境
疑问
面的
解释
缓慢
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
网络安全补丁专门加固措施
福建特色软件开发网上价格
全国两会网络安全巡查
太原服务器是什么原因
魔兽tbc五区服务器列表
网络安全排查问题
网络安全光柱
如何访问国外服务器
四川巴中网络安全
学安卓软件开发
查域名服务器地址
软件开发专业计算机等级
js查询数据库
网络安全中国公司
数据库系统安全性的要求
药物在线数据库
网络安全产品公安部测试名录
列表存数据库
网络安全法解读 金融
网络安全监控小组组长
网络安全大赛直播
矿区数据库建立
哈尔滨锐炎科技互联网公司
上海依度网络技术
幼儿园网络安全日活动简报
山东聚商网络技术有限公司
php服务器一键安装
服务器安全故障
湖南省首届网络安全攻防大赛
虹口区创新软件开发服务要求